The Music on hold connects to the system's 66 block. If I recall correctly, it is the XXX pair of the block (provided that the XXX pair is seated in it's appropriate spot within the cabinet).

Smoom's instructions above will turn on external music-on-hold, connecting to the 66 block provides the physical connection.
